2025-26: Put together a 9-5 record overall while competing at 133 pounds … competed in open tournaments throughout the year, including the Bison Open, Daktronics Invitational, Worthington Open, Soldier Salute and Jackrabbits Open … placed 1st at Don Parker Open and Worthington Open at 133 pounds … scored five wins by bonus points, including one pin, 2 tech falls and two major decisions.
2024-25: Redshirted his freshman season at SDSU…put together an 8-10 record throughout the season…won four bouts by technical fall…finished second at the Worthington Open…first D1 win came against Micah Medina of Bellarmine by major decision ... earned All-American honors in the U23 Greco-Roman Bracket at US Nationals.
Before SDSU: Posted a 124-13 prep record while attending East Anchorage High School and Family Partnerships Charter School … earned All-America honors in U17 in U.S. Open competition, while finishing as runner-up at Preseason Nationals in freestyle in 2023 … placed at the Alaska state in his three seasons there, including winning a state Division I title at 130 and 140 pounds for East Anchorage High School in his junior and senior years.
